India, Sept. 9 -- Oracle employees in India say routine emails and meetings now carry uncertainty, with many ending in sudden layoff announcements. According to a report by Economic Times, recent job cuts at Oracle have left thousands anxious about job security.
One employee from the database team described how fast it unfolded. "It was all over in less than 20 minutes: a Zoom invite, my manager on the call, and then the HR person telling me I was being let go. They said it wasn't about my performance but purely business reasons. My system access was cut immediately. I was also due to get stock benefits in February, but now I've lost them," he told ET. He added that informing his parents, who depend on his salary, was the hardest part.
